George Harley is a cockney private detective in late 1920s London. While investigating a series of grisly murders he uncovers a trail of hidden clues, linking the crimes to an infamous figure from the past. Convinced that the police have the wrong man, Harley must use all his skills negotiating the dark underbelly of the city to track down the real killer. The investigation leads to a clash with an occult mastermind, an encounter which will have dire consequences for the rest of his life. This dark noir crime thriller is the first instalment in the Piccadilly Noir series.

PICCADILLY NOIR is a crime fiction series set in the late 1920s, featuring the private detective, George Harley. Although the milieu is that of the Golden Age of Crime Fiction, Harley’s world is a far cry from an Agatha Christie country house. Our working-class hero does his ‘sherlocking’ in the frowzy alleyways and sleazy nightclubs of London’s Soho—the city’s underbelly, peopled with lowlife ponces, jaded streetwalkers and East End mobsters.

Unlike the American noir of Chandler and Hammett, PICCADILLY NOIR is a strictly British affair. It’s a world of grubby bedsits, all-night cafés, and Gold Flake cigarettes, where the villains are more likely to wield cutthroat razors than Tommy guns, and the wise-cracking Lauren Bacalls have been replaced by louche bohemians with belladonna eyes and ladders in their stockings.

PICCADILLY NOIR is as black as pitch, with a gruesome streak running through it—like a string of gristle in a dubious steak. Whether it’s dismembered corpses, occult sacrifices, or iniquitous conspiracies, Harley constantly finds himself embroiled in the macabre mysteries of a city whose sins are as dark as stout porter beer and where Truth is as murky as the mustard-coloured smog.

About Phil Lecomber
PHIL LECOMBER is the historical crime fiction author of the PICCADILLY NOIR series, an exciting new addition to the noir detective genre.​
​
After decades working in London in various occupations—from construction worker, to expert in the security of the world’s most valuable works of art—Phil Lecomber now brings the city’s darker history vividly to life…
